Shelters and rescues play a vital role in the protection and placement of abandoned dogs. The sheer volume of dogs seen in just a year is staggering. Given the math, there will be dogs that arrive with behavior issues that range from acute and modifiable to chronic and unsafe. Cooperation Canine is committed to the ethical handling of all dogs - especially ones struggling with intense emotional responses to their environments. These dogs are uniquely vulnerable.
We know that people who form these organizations do so with the most noble intentions of saving homeless pets and when faced with a dog displaying behaviors of concern there is a lot of emotion, love, and insecurity that can come along with figuring out the best course of action. We would like to offer our knowledge and support in collaboration with groups who are working to help dogs that are currently on the margins of adoptability.
